Transaction 361c586c137216841eae0df04f74671535f7954cedf05274ed7b248ae8011fc6
1 Input
1 Output
-
361c586c137216841eae0df04f74671535f7954cedf05274ed7b248ae8011fc6:0
- value
- 261550131
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7672c6963c6b2325ea86f2c9f2b87d9ec6bd1048 OP_EQUAL
- address
- MJhTTpjBGAwCz7ZAANVqjk6A7cyVm4hv7C